For more than 30 years, Jelly has helped shape Reading's creative landscape, supporting artists, championing new ideas and bringing contemporary art to unexpected places. From studios and galleries to high streets, empty shops and community spaces, Jelly has transformed the way people experience art across the town.
This exhibition celebrates the people, projects and partnerships behind one of Reading's most influential arts organisations. Through artworks, photographs, archive material and personal stories, discover how Jelly has nurtured creative talent, opened doors for emerging artists and built opportunities for communities to engage with contemporary art.
Whether you've worked with Jelly, visited one of its exhibitions or are discovering its story for the first time, this display offers a fascinating insight into the organisation's lasting impact on Reading's cultural life and creative future.
